Mum in court over murder
A MOTHER-OF-TWO has appeared in court charged with murder.
Swedish national Sabina Eriksson, aged 40, of College Wood, Mallow, in County Cork, Ireland, is accused of killing Glen Kevin Hollinshead at Fenton on May 20.
Eriksson answered only to confirm her name, age and address.
She was sent to Stafford Crown Court for an early hearing on Friday, February 19, and was remanded in custody by North Staffordshire magistrates.
Mr Hollinshead was found dead behind his home in Duke Street, Fenton. He was found to have suffered a stab wound to the chest.
